Site Identification of the GNSS Monument Site Name : Wide Canyon Four Character ID : WIDC Monument Inscription : IERS DOMES Number : 49917M001 CDP Number : Monument Description : Wyatt/Agnew drilled-braced Height of the Monument : Monument Foundation : Foundation Depth : Marker Description : raised nipple on lower part of antenna adaptor Date Installed : 1997-09-30T00:43Z Geologic Characteristic : BEDROCK Bedrock Type : METAMORPHIC Bedrock Condition : FRESH Fracture Spacing : Fault zones nearby : Distance/activity : Additional Information : SCIGN - Southern California Integrated GPS : Network. The monument is composed of four 1 : in. diameter stainless steel rods in a : tripod-with-vertical-rod configuration, the : rods are grouted into solid meta-sediment at : 5-6 ft. depths and are welded together : approximately 3 ft. above ground level:concern : about lack of near-surface ground-surface : isolation 2. Site Location Information City or Town : Sky Valley State or Province : California Country : United States of America Tectonic Plate : NORTH AMERICAN Approximate Position (ITRF) X coordinate (m) : -2354850.1700 Y coordinate (m) : -4745524.0100 Z coordinate (m) : 3540693.1000 Latitude (N is +) : +335605.13 Longitude (E is +) : -1162330.41 Elevation (m,ellips.) : 445.04 Additional Information : Located on eastern abutment of Wide Canyon : Flood Control Dam in Sky Valley, CA (near : Desert Hot Springs) on Riverside County : property. : Riverside County. 3.
